Adjusting the Flash Output

Choose from the three flash levels in <D> mode.
You can also set the flash level by accessing <n> (= 3 8) and
choosing [Flash Output] in [Flash Settings] on the [4] tab.
You can set the flash level in <M> or <B> mode by accessing <n>
(= 3 8), choosing [Flash Settings] on the [4] tab, and then setting [Flash
Mode] to [Manual].
You can also access the [Flash Settings] <n> screen as follows.
- When the flash is up, press the <r> button and immediately press the
<n> button.
